if Xc = 7,500 and the resistance is 10,000 in a series RC circuit , what is the impedance of the circuit?
mr_godi [17]

Answer:

The impedance of the circuit = 12500 Ω

Explanation:

<em>Impedance:</em> This is the overall opposition to the flow of current in an a.c circuit by any two or all of the three circuit elements.(R, L, C) is called <em>impedance.</em>

<em>The  S.I unit of Impedance is Ohms. (Ω), It can be represented mathematically as</em>

Z = √(Xc² + R²).................... Equation 1

Where Z = impedance, Xc = reactance of the capacitor, R = resistance of the  resistor.

<em>Given: Xc = 7500 Ω, R = 10000 Ω</em>

<em>Substituting these values into equation 1,</em>

<em>Z = √(7500² + 10000²)</em>

<em>Z = √(56250000 + 100000000)</em>

<em>Z = √(156250000)</em>

Z =12500 Ω

Therefore, The impedance of the circuit = 12500 Ω
